When using pip to install Python packages, you may sometimes encounter slow download speeds or unstable connections. In order to solve this problem, we can change the default source of pip to a domestic mirror source, which can increase the download speed and enable more stable package installation and updates. Here are some common pip source changing methods:
1. Modify the pip configuration file: The pip configuration file is located in the .pip folder in the user directory. If there is no pip.conf file in the folder, You need to create one manually. Then edit the pip.conf file and add the following content:
[global] index-url = 镜像源地址
The mirror source address can be selected according to your own needs. Commonly used domestic mirror sources include Tsinghua University, Alibaba Cloud, University of Science and Technology of China, etc. Taking the mirror source of Tsinghua University as an example, set the mirror source address to:
https://pypi.tuna.tsinghua.edu.cn/simple
After saving, when you use pip to install the Python package, the package will be automatically downloaded from the mirror source, thereby improving the download speed.
2. Use command line parameters: When using pip to install the package, you can specify the mirror source address through the -i parameter, for example:
pip install 包名 -i 镜像源地址
This method is used when you need to switch sources temporarily. Very convenient, but not as convenient as modifying the configuration file.
3. Use environment variables: You can specify the default image source used by pip by setting the environment variable PIP_INDEX_URL, for example:
export PIP_INDEX_URL=镜像源地址
or in Windows system:
set PIP_INDEX_URL=镜像源地址
like this After setting, all packages installed through pip will be downloaded from the specified mirror source by default.
4. Use third-party tools: There are also some third-party tools that can help simplify the process of pip source replacement, such as pipenv, pipy, etc. These tools provide a more convenient way to manage the installation of Python packages and source switching.

In Python, you can connect lists and manage duplicate elements through a variety of methods: 1) Use operators or extend() to retain all duplicate elements; 2) Convert to sets and then return to lists to remove all duplicate elements, but the original order will be lost; 3) Use loops or list comprehensions to combine sets to remove duplicate elements and maintain the original order.

mPDF is a PHP library that can generate PDF files from UTF-8 encoded HTML. The original author, Ian Back, wrote mPDF to output PDF files "on the fly" from his website and handle different languages. It is slower than original scripts like HTML2FPDF and produces larger files when using Unicode fonts, but supports CSS styles etc. and has a lot of enhancements. Supports almost all languages, including RTL (Arabic and Hebrew) and CJK (Chinese, Japanese and Korean). Supports nested block-level elements (such as P, DIV),

SecLists
SecLists is the ultimate security tester's companion. It is a collection of various types of lists that are frequently used during security assessments, all in one place. SecLists helps make security testing more efficient and productive by conveniently providing all the lists a security tester might need. List types include usernames, passwords, URLs, fuzzing payloads, sensitive data patterns, web shells, and more. The tester can simply pull this repository onto a new test machine and he will have access to every type of list he needs.
